Morgan Stanley (NYSE:MS) on Monday sliced its growth estimation for India to 5.1% from 5.8% for the present fiscal year till March 2013, and cautioned that there is a huge risk of an even deeper growth hedging if the government is unable to get its act together and take measures to revive investments.
Morgan Stanley hedged the estimation for the coming FY to 6.1% from 6.6%.
Morgan Stanley (MS) is not the only one to decline India’s growth estimation. Lately, local ratings companies Crisil and CLSA lowered their estimations on India’s growth to 5.5%. Citibank (NYSE:C), too, has lowered the growth guidance to 5.4%.
